High temperature epoxy is commonly used in applications such as aerospace, automotive, and industrial settings where extreme heat resistance is required. Some of the best applications for high temp epoxy that can withstand temperatures up to 1000 degrees include engine components, exhaust systems, and industrial ovens. These epoxies are designed to provide excellent adhesion and durability in high heat environments, making them ideal for use in situations where traditional adhesives would fail.

What are the best applications for heat resistant resin epoxy in industrial settings?

Heat resistant resin epoxy is commonly used in industrial settings for applications such as coating, sealing, and bonding materials that are exposed to high temperatures. Some of the best applications for heat resistant resin epoxy in industrial settings include: Coating and protecting surfaces in high-temperature environments, such as industrial ovens, furnaces, and pipelines. Bonding and repairing components in machinery and equipment that operate at elevated temperatures. Sealing and insulating electrical components and circuits that generate heat. Creating molds and tooling for casting metal and other materials at high temperatures. Forming composite materials for aerospace, automotive, and other industries that require heat resistance. Overall, heat resistant resin epoxy is a versatile material that can withstand extreme temperatures and provide durable protection in various industrial applications.


What are the key properties and applications of ultra high temperature epoxy resin?

Ultra high temperature epoxy resin is a type of epoxy resin that can withstand extreme temperatures up to 600F or higher. It has excellent thermal stability, chemical resistance, and mechanical strength, making it suitable for applications in aerospace, automotive, electronics, and industrial sectors. Key properties include high heat resistance, good adhesion, and low shrinkage. It is commonly used for bonding, coating, and encapsulating components in high temperature environments.

Will epoxy resins withstand the temperature of boiling water?

Most epoxy resins can withstand temperatures up to about 120-150°C (248-302°F), so they should be able to withstand the temperature of boiling water (100°C or 212°F) without significant degradation. However, prolonged exposure to boiling water may affect the appearance or properties of the epoxy resin over time.

What is a post curing process in epoxy?

put simply post curing is putting a room temperature cured composite component at an elevated temperature to complete cross linking in the epoxy, this can improve it's strength and temperature resistance it can often be achieved inexpensivley as typical post cures of 70-80 degrees are easily echievable with domestic heaters and a plastic tent, temperatures and post cute times differ according to manufacturers recommendations hope that helps
